About Metalcore Mastery

I’m Adam— dad, and serial coffee sipper. I’ve been playing guitar for 20+ years. Picked it up at 13, fell in love with fast riffs in high school, and eventually realized listening wasn’t enough—I needed to feel the chaos, melody, and muscle of early-2000s Metalcore.

If you want Killswitch/Trivium/Bullet vibes, you won’t get there with traditional lessons. They’re fine for scales and rules; I teach the sneer and snap—the pocket, the punch, and the writing moves that make your ideas sound like a record, not homework.

I’m not a conservatory guy or a name you’ve seen on festival posters (yet—keep an ear out for “The Lumberjack Experience”). I’m just a player obsessed with turning “almost there” into that sounds sick—and helping you do the same.
